Wes Lunt Bio

Wes Lunt, born on January 4, 1994, is an American former professional football player who gained recognition for his skills as a quarterback. Hailing from the United States, Lunt's journey to stardom began during his high school football career, where he showcased remarkable talent and established himself as one of the top-ranked quarterbacks in the nation. This impressive performance garnered the attention of numerous college football programs, ultimately resulting in Lunt's recruitment by esteemed universities. Wes Lunt first came into the limelight on the college football scene while playing for the University of Illinois Fighting Illini. As a freshman, he immediately made an impact, starting in all the games during the 2012 season and breaking records. Lunt's arm strength, accuracy, and ability to read the game stood out, captivating fans and scouts alike. Despite facing some injury setbacks and transfers, he persevered and maintained a strong presence on the field, continually impressing with his talent.
